Recipe for dal makhni
Ingredients:
  • 1 cup  black urad dal and a handful of kashmiri rajma
  • 1 medium onion
  • 1 tbsp ginger garlic paste
  • 2 medium tomatoes pureed
  • 1 tsp turmeric powder
  • 1 tsp red chilli powder
  • 1- 1/2 teaspoon Sal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on garam masala
  • 1/4 teapoon Rajma masala
  • 1/4 cup heavy cream

 

Soak the black urad dal and kashmiri rajma red kidney beans in water overnight (about 6-7 hours). Drain the water and add fresh water (about 5 cups) and
pressure cook it for 7-8 whistles.
If I’m using instant pot, I put the it on pressure cook (high) for 20 minutes.
Chop the onion and fry them in a large kadai wok till golden. Add the ginger garlic paste and saute till raw smell goes away. Add tomatoes, turmeric powder, chilli powder, salt and 1/2 teaspoon garam masala and 1/4 teaspoon rajma masala. Stir to form a smooth paste.
Add the boiled kidney beans with water and simmer for 20-25 minutes stirring occasionally till smooth and blended completely with the gravy. Now take about 1/2  tsp of kasoori methi and add it crushing between palm of your hands. Add 1/4 cup heavy cream and simmer for 5 more minutes. Serve with rotis or rice.
 
Recipe for mutter paneer
Ingredients:
  • 1 medium onion
  • 1 medium tomato
  • 1 red pepper/capsicum
  • 1/2 tsp cumin seeds
  • cashews-a handful
  • 1 cup green peas
  • 500 gms cubed paneer
  • 1 tsp turmeric powder
  • 1 tsp chilli powder
  • 1/2 tsp dhania jeera powder
  • Garam masala/ MDH kitchen king masala a pinch
  • kasuri methi- a pinch
  • Oil
  • Salt
Pour oil in a wok and fry onions until translucent. Add red pepper,  tomato, turmeric, chilli powder, dhania jeera powder and cashews and fry till veggies become soft. Cool and grind into a paste.
In a kadai, add cumin seeds and once it becomes brown add the paneer and fry till its golden brown. Now add the ground paste and the green peas. Add salt and cook on sim till the peas is done. Add a pinch of garam masala and kasuri methi.
Serve with hot phulkas and enjoy.
Recipe for simple baingan ki subzi
  • 1/2 tsp mustard seeds
  • 1/2 tsp cumin seeds
  • 1 medium onion chopped
  • 1/2 medium tomato chopped
  • 4-5 medium brinjal
  • 1 tsp- turmeric powder
  • 1 tsp chilli powder
  • 1/2 tsp dhania jeera powder
  • oil
  • salt
 
Pour oil in a wok and add mustard seeds and once they start spluttering add cumin seeds. Next add onions and  fry  until translucent. Add half  tomato and cook till oil seperates. Add turmeric, chilli powder, dhania jeera powder. Add the brinjal and salt to taste; cover and cook till brinjal is soft and done.
